Key Takeaways

  • Divergence in global monetary policy has become more obvious, with emerging economies cutting interest rates.
  • Global economic growth is expected to slow further, putting downward pressure on global government bond yields.
  • Valuation risks across credit markets remain high, with credit fundamentals mostly weakening.
  • While home prices have held up, changing bank capital regulations and student loan payments may impact the current market dynamics.
  • Agriculture fundamentals remain healthy, while office continues to be the most concerning sector.
  • We believe that current equity valuations are too high, while cash investments remain attractive.
